Cohen Care Ltd is a homecare service providing personal care to people living in their own homes. CQC only inspects where people receive personal care. This is help with tasks related to personal hygiene and eating. This is the first inspection of the service. Therefore, we assessed all quality statements across the safe, effective, caring, responsive and well-led key questions.
We found care plans and risk assessments were person centred and included information for staff on how to support people. Staff understood people’s risks, what was important to them and supported them safely with their wishes. Staff were recruited safely. The provider completed practice observations and staff supervisions to support the delivery of safe and person-centred care.
The provider worked with families to review people’s care to ensure it continued to meet their needs.
We have assessed the service against ‘Right support, right care, right culture’ guidance to make judgements about whether the provider guaranteed people with a learning disability and autistic people respect, equality, dignity, choices, independence and good access to local communities that most people take for granted. We found people were supported in accordance with this guidance.
